On the rainy night of October 2, 1968, eight characters waiting on a remote bus station for a bus heading to Mexico City start experiencing a strange phenomenon.
Diablero is centered around Father Ramiro Ventura, a fallen priest who finds himself seeking the aid of legendary "diablero" or demon hunter Elvis Infante. With the aid of Nancy Gama, a modern day superhero, this improbable tri…